As we enter the early phase of a tentative peace deal between Israel and Hamas to end a horrific genocide conducted against largely innocent Palestinian civilians in the Gaza Strip, there are already moves being made by Netanyahu’s criminal team to undermine the peace process.

The Gaza ceasefire went into effect noon local time on Oct. 10, while Israeli forces completed their withdrawal to lines specified in the first phase of the agreement. Only six hours later, two people in Khan Younis were killed by an Israeli drone strike. Netanyahu then threatened a return to war, if Hamas did not capitulate on disarmament and other Israeli demands, saying, “If this is achieved the easy way, great. And if not, it will be achieved the hard way.”

Also, consider the fact that respected Palestinian leader, Marwan Barghouti, who was specifically named in the list of 250 Palestinian political prisoners to be released in exchange for hostages held by Hamas, was omitted later on.
